how many atoms are in four molecules of oxygen gas ​

Respuesta :

danidg02
danidg02 danidg02
  • 04-10-2019

Answer:

8 oxygen atoms

Explanation:

One molecule of oxygen gas has two oxygen atoms (O2). If there are four molecules, then we multiply two by four to get 8 atoms.
